+* Alpha Processor Inc. UP1100
+*
+
+The UP1100 is an ATX mainboard based on the 21264a CPU running at 600 MHz.
+It is normally housed in a ATX [mini]tower enclosure.
+
+Features:
+- 21264a Alpha CPU at 600 MHz
+- memory bus: 100MHz 64-bit
+- on-board Bcache / L2 cache: 2Mb
+- AMD AMD-751 ('Irongate') system controller chip
+- Acer Labs M1535D PCI-ISA bridge controller / super-IO chip
+- PS/2 mouse & keyboard port
+- memory: 168-pin PC100 unbuffered SDRAM DIMMS
+ 3 DIMM slots
+ DIMM sizes supported are 64, 128 or 256 Mb in size
+- 2x 16550A serial port
+- 1x ECP/EPP parallel port
+- floppy interface
+- 2x embedded Ultra DMA33 IDE interface
+- 2x USB port
+- expansion: 3 32 bit PCI slots
+ 1 AGP2x slot
+
+Console:
+SRM console code comes standard with the UP1100. The SRM lives in 2Mbytes of
+flash ROM.
+
+Memory:
+The machine needs ECC capable DIMMs, so 72 bit ones. This does not appear to
+be documented in the UP1000 docs. The system accesses the serial EEPROM on
+the DIMMs via the SM bus. Note that if only a single DIMM is used it must be
+installed in slot *2*. This is a bit counter-intuitive.
+
+Power
+The UP1000 needs a 400Watt ATX power supply according to the manufacturer.
+This might be a bit overly conservative/pessimistic judging from the power
+consumption of the board & cpu. But as always you will have to take your
+expansion cards and peripherals into account. The M1535D chip contains power
+management functionality & temperature monitoring (via I2C / SM bus using
+a LM75 thermal sensor).
+
+Network:
+The UP1100 has an on-board 21143 10/100Mbit ethernet interface.
+
+Sound:
+The UP1100 is equipped with a SoundBlaster compatible audio interface.
+Whether this works with FreeBSD is as of yet unknown.
+
+EIDE:
+The embedded Ultra DMA EIDE ports are bootable by the SRM console.
+
+USB:
+The UP1100 has 3 USB ports, 2 going external and one connected to the
+AGP port.
